Northeast High School is a comprehensive 9-12 school. The four-story structure was built in 1914 at a cost of $500,000 and deemed one of the great structures of its time. In 1988, the interior of the building was renovated and a new gymnasium, weight room and locker rooms were constructed on the south side of the building.

During one period of its history, Northeast was considered a magnet themed school-Law, Public Service, and Military (JROTC). Classroom spaces were constructed to support these themes such as a mock courtroom, judge’s chambers and jury room. The interior of the building was renovated in 2014.

At the top of the marble staircase to the second floor is a specially remodeled area which houses the many years of Northeast memorabilia organized by alumni members. Northeast touts one of the largest alumnae groups in the nation.

Today Northeast High School houses a diverse population of nearly 800 students with a teaching staff of 50.

Northeast offers traditional high school courses, Advanced Placement and Dual Credit Courses. Students have opportunities to visit colleges, universities, and other post-secondary institutions and to participate in job shadowing and internships related to their career interests. Off-campus career and technical education programs are available to students during their junior and senior years at the Manual Technical Career Center.
